Transaction 0664572e53e4a0858c5b0a5b612db6eb2e8bf62759f5dfde9a3db646159fc0cc

1 Input
2 Outputs
  • 0664572e53e4a0858c5b0a5b612db6eb2e8bf62759f5dfde9a3db646159fc0cc:0
  • value  866962
    address  14UtWsGDQ8tQ2GDkzj9T7TTJbikyKKkPFr
  • 0664572e53e4a0858c5b0a5b612db6eb2e8bf62759f5dfde9a3db646159fc0cc:1
  • value  17114
    address  1EFwXPJALysE4zTqgnGQR5vn2FRsmShaCq